## Build Provenance: Quickstore Lookup Path

Every artifact built by the Lanternforge pipeline gets a provenance record in Quickstore, our key-value store. To avoid hammering Quickstore on cache misses, lookups pass through a bloom filter first. The filter is rebuilt nightly from the full keyset; false positives are expected, false negatives are a bug. If the filter says absent, trust it. To verify a record exists, check against the token stamped at build time, shown below.

session token of fawep-tageg = htk4_82d8

## Further Reading

The Briskel autocomplete index degrades under concurrent rebuilds; p99 latency triples during the nightly reindex. Relevant for review: the index rebuild runs with elevated service credentials, and query logging captures raw user input. Mitigations and the credential-scoping proposal are tracked internally. Details, including the threat notes from the Olvane review, are on this page.

operations page: https://confluence.lumicsys.internal/projects/display/projects/display

**Managers Only — Lintro Series Retirement**

The Lintro appliance line is being retired. Last production run: end of Q2. Branch stock sells through; no restocks after April. Warranty service continues 24 months via the Hadler depot. Do not announce to customers until head office issues the script. Redirect demand to the Novex range; margin guidance unchanged. Trade-in terms to follow from commercial. Questions go to your regional lead only. Read the following before briefing staff.

board note of kadug-tawig: Only 5 of the 100 pilot accounts renewed Oliath, so a churn review is set for April 15.

TICKET-2087: Connection failures when the Crumwell storefront evaluates the 2 p.m. order cutoff. The cutoff check queries the bakery schedule table directly, and the pool exhausts under lunch traffic, so late orders slip through. Short-term fix: raise the pool size and add a retry. To reproduce locally, point your client at the following.

database URL for kahif-fahaf: redis://eliax_svc:yN@db-bcc9.ordinhq.internal:5432/aldok